Transaction 5b24faf35b59768606b10c400fd4e3327a95921e0335b8ea129547fa3fb02e99
1 Input
1 Output
-
5b24faf35b59768606b10c400fd4e3327a95921e0335b8ea129547fa3fb02e99:0
- value
- 1491154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bca85c852a6e4680cae52cc9d919e75b34354262 OP_EQUAL
- address
- 3JtYeZdtWsUqGpEmFGZKXXLnzcvBAy7haD